Q3 Planning Note — Branch Managers

Talks with Veldane Logistics on a joint venture covering the Marlow Basin corridor have advanced to term-sheet stage. Branch staffing plans should assume no changes before Q4. Keep current Veldane accounts on standard terms and route any inquiries about the venture to regional leadership. The confidential summary of the proposed structure follows below.

board note of tawip-fajop: Lamwynix Holdings is in early talks to buy Tammirax Works for about $473.8 million. The Istax launch date is November 23, and nothing goes to the press before then. Legal wants the Aldielek Partners term sheet countersigned before May 19.

### Runbook: Restarting the Quillmet aggregation sidecar

If the Quillmet sidecar stops flushing metrics, first check the buffer depth gauge; a full buffer means downstream Harrowline is rejecting writes. Drain before restarting to avoid losing the in-memory window. After the restart, verify the sidecar comes up with the following configuration values.

deployment values, hafop-fahag:
wenael:
  pin: 9737
  metrics_host: metrics.wenael.lumicsys.internal
  tenant: holwyn
  seal: seal_b99b9847

Checklist — Off-site Run, Survey Instrument Crate

[ ] Crate of survey instruments for the Fenwick Ridge job: confirm foam inserts are seated, latches clipped, and the moisture card reads green before it leaves the cage. Load it last so it comes off first at the site. The confidential courier hand-over instruction follows directly below.

courier memo of hahag-yafog: the isteth julwyn courier leaves the sorion caseth kaswyn gilok rusox gorvan zorath silmir ledger at gate 8314 under passcode 996607

### Step 4: Stabilize the integration tests

Heads up: the Tollgate payments suite is flaky mostly because tests share one sandbox ledger. Before migrating, give each test run its own namespace and bump the settlement poll timeout — the old default is way too tight. Once that's in place, reruns should drop to near zero. The test harness picks up these configuration values at startup.

config for hahip-yajep:
holix:
  log_level: error
  metrics_host: metrics.holix.qorvellabs.internal
  pin: 9600
  pool_size: 8